D8.1 Data Management Plan (odnośnik otworzy się w nowym oknie)Description of the data management life cycle for the data to be collected, processed and/or generated during the project. The data will be collected in a specific database according to the rules of tracebility.
D6.5 Real-time connection of physical and virtual bench (odnośnik otworzy się w nowym oknie)This deliverable will describe the concept work, implementation, stabilization, testing, and real-life validation of a connection between a physical and virtual test bench in the cloud. Therefore, the first matching and feasible technologies for the connected execution of a test in the virtual and physical domains will be investigated.
D4.1 Safety and reliability AI-powered battery toolchain architecture and framework design (odnośnik otworzy się w nowym oknie)This deliverable will demonstrate the design, which will contain the fundamental architecture of the toolchain, input and output parameters, and interfaces with other components of the DT according to the different types of domains. In addition, the needs specifications included in WP1 and WP2 serve as the foundation for the baseline of the toolchain.
D2.1 Use case specific battery testing boundary conditions and DOE methods (odnośnik otworzy się w nowym oknie)This deliverable will provide the formulation of the objectives, success criteria and boundary conditions of the three project use cases automotive, off-road and stationary battery systems. Additionally, DoE approaches and methods are summarized and evaluated.
D6.2 Scheduling software solution (odnośnik otworzy się w nowym oknie)The mathematical descriptions for the examination and selection of appropriate optimization technologies will be presented in this deliverable. Also, the optimization methods and the best matching methods will be put into place as a prototype in order to make D6.1 work as a software module.
D7.4 Update dissemination and communication plan 1 (odnośnik otworzy się w nowym oknie)This deliverable includes the actions developed during the first period in terms of dissemination and communication
D3.1 Multiscale high-fidelity modelling paradigm for physical testing virtualization (odnośnik otworzy się w nowym oknie)This deliverable will determine the different multiscale high-fidelity modelling paradigms that allows the physical testing virtualization of performance and ageing testing. As the main output to the deliverable, the modelling approach that best suits the project and case studies will be defined.
D6.1 Resource scheduling concept (odnośnik otworzy się w nowym oknie)This deliverable investigates whatever daily actions are performed today to do test resource scheduling in a test centre to efficiently utilize available hardware, resources, test requirements, boundary conditions, and other restrictions. As a result of this deliverable, representative task descriptions, test data, and real-life events are taken into account.
D5.1 Ontology definition and Data Mapping of Virtual Assets (odnośnik otworzy się w nowym oknie)This deliverable will describe and set the ontology principles, based on industry similar pre-existing standards, thus, allowing the definition of the vocabulary and characterizing the type of entities that exist in the environment. This will allow the identification of sources and relationships, as well as outline the Data to be fed to the DTs.
D7.1 Dissemination and communication plan (odnośnik otworzy się w nowym oknie)This deliverable will describe a primary Communication and Dissemination plan that will contain the main strategy for the project lifetime, as well as the expected activities to be carried out throughout the project. It will be updated on M18 and 36 to include the actions developed during those periods
